Understanding Autonomy

Autonomy refers to the ability to make one's own choices and decisions without external control. It is a fundamental aspect of human dignity and personal freedom.

2

Benefits of Autonomy

  • Increased Motivation: Individuals who have autonomy are often more motivated to pursue their goals.
  • Enhanced Creativity: Autonomy fosters an environment where creativity can thrive.
  • Improved Well-being: Autonomy contributes to higher levels of satisfaction and mental health.
3

Autonomy in Personal Life

In personal life, autonomy allows individuals to:

  • Make decisions that align with their values.
  • Develop a sense of identity and self-worth.
  • Build healthy relationships based on mutual respect.
4

Autonomy in the Workplace

In a professional setting, autonomy can lead to:

  • Greater job satisfaction and retention.
  • Increased productivity and efficiency.
  • A culture of innovation and accountability.
5

Challenges to Autonomy

Despite its importance, autonomy can be challenged by:

  • Authoritarian leadership styles.
  • Rigid organizational structures.
  • Societal norms and expectations.
6

Fostering Autonomy in Others

To promote autonomy in others, consider:

  • Encouraging decision-making.
  • Providing opportunities for self-directed learning.
  • Respecting individual choices and preferences.
7

The Role of Autonomy in Education

In educational settings, autonomy is crucial for:

  • Encouraging critical thinking and problem-solving skills.
  • Promoting lifelong learning habits.
  • Empowering students to take ownership of their learning.
8

Cultural Perspectives on Autonomy

Different cultures view autonomy in various ways:

  • Individualistic cultures often prioritize personal autonomy.
  • Collectivist cultures may emphasize group harmony over individual choice.
9

The Future of Autonomy

As society evolves, the concept of autonomy will continue to be significant in:

  • Technological advancements and ethical considerations.
  • Work-life balance and remote work trends.
  • Social movements advocating for personal freedoms.
10

Conclusion: Embracing Autonomy

In conclusion, embracing autonomy is essential for:

  • Personal growth and fulfillment.
  • Creating innovative and effective workplaces.
  • Building a more just and equitable society.
